摘要


台灣大多數山區地形崎嶇陡峭、植群密布,且食肉目動物大多生性隱密,造成直接觀察上的障礙。為了能夠提升食肉目動物調查效率,本研究自2013年10月至2014年3月,在行政院農業委員會特有生物研究保育中心中海拔試驗站以自動相機配合氣味站進行食肉目動物快速調查之可能性初探研究,於海拔1,600-1,800m 範圍中選定40個樣點架設紅外線自動相機(KeepGuard SD 1039)及氣味站(scent-station)進行調查。調查結果共記錄哺乳類5目11科15種,其中食肉目動物計4科7種,非食肉目動物中台灣野兔(Lepus sinensis formosanus)為本地區新記錄種。食肉目動物出現頻率(Occurrence Index, OI)方面,以黃喉貂(Martes flavigula chrysospila)(OI=13.0)最多、食蟹獴(Herpestes urva)(OI=4.5)及白鼻心(Paguma larvata taivana)(OI=4.4)居次。受到氣味站的吸引,黃喉貂、食蟹獴、白鼻心及華南鼬鼠(Mustela sibirica)等食肉目動物出現頻度較無氣味站自動相機的調查結果高,台灣黑熊(Ursus thibetanus formosanus)及鼬獾(Melogale moschata subaurantiaca)對氣味站沒特別反應。雖然從結果顯示氣味站的使用部分食肉目動物OI 值顯著提升,但我們無法排除是因為重複個體導致,使得OI 值無法用於估計物種豐富度,僅能表示該物種在此地活動頻繁,要了解食肉目族豐富度,往後的研究仌需要對個體進行標記後再進行族群數量的估計。食肉目動物多在氣味站架設後4~6天記錄到,建議相機的架設時間,宜滿足工作時數至少168小時。

並列摘要


Direct observation of carnivores is difficult in Taiwan due to the elusive nature of carnivores and the Island's dense vegetation coverage and many rugged mountains with steep slopes. As a way to effectively understand carnivores in Taiwan, we conducted a survey in Medium Altitude Experiment Station, Endemic Species Research Institute, COA, EY, from October 2013 to March 2014 via tested camera traps with scent-station. Forty plots were set up with 10 KeepGuard SD1039 digital camera traps and scent-stations. We recorded 15 kinds of mammal, among which Lepus sinensis formosanus is a new record in this area. Occurrence Index (OI) of species varied from numerous to common, which included Martes flavigula chrysospila (OI=13.0), Herpestes urva (OI=4.5) and Paguma larvata taivana (OI=4.4). In addition to Ursus thibetanus formosanus and Melogale moschata subaurantiaca, Martes flavigula chrysospila, Herpestes urva, Paguma larvata taivana and Mustela sibirica showed the highest OI. We also found Martes flavigula chrysospila kept Herpestes urva formosanus out from scent-station, and they were sympatric animals. The OI of Paguma larvata taivana and Viverricula indica taivana varied due to suspected food shortage in different seasons, which may cause sympatric carnivores to migrate. We recommend that camera traps should be set at least 168 hours to record almost all the mammals in the survey area.
